For Japanese designer Fumie Shibata, craftsmanship and simplicity are more than principles, they are a way of life rooted in spiritual balance. Her work emerges from this philosophy, where restraint and harmony shape every form, fostering an intimate connection between people and space.

Fumie-Shibata-5

Nowhere is this ethos clearer than in Shibata’s Enn table for Flexform. A study in minimalist elegance, it features a circular wooden top, an emblem of unity, resting atop a truncated cone base wrapped in supple cowhide and grounded by slender metal feet. Here, Italian artisanal mastery meets Japanese sensibility, resulting in a piece that is both sculptural and serene, a dialogue between two cultures distilled into timeless form.
